In celebration of the International Year of Astronomy 2009, the NASA/ESA Hubble Space Telescope and its companion Great Observatories: the Spitzer Space Telescope and the Chandra X-ray Observatory have collaborated to produce an unprecedented image of the central region of our Milky Way galaxy. In this spectacular image, observations using infrared light and X-ray light see through the obscuring dust and reveal the intense activity near the galactic core. Note that the centre of the galaxy is located within the bright white region to the right of and just below the middle of the image. The entire image width covers about one-half a degree, about the same angular width as the full moon. Each telescope's contribution is presented in a different colour: Yellow represents the near-infrared observations of Hubble. They outline the energetic regions where stars are being born as well as reveal hundreds of thousands of stars. Red represents the infrared observations of Spitzer. The radiation and winds from stars create glowing dust clouds that exhibit complex structures from compact, spherical globules to long, stringy filaments. Blue and violet represent the X-ray observations of Chandra. X-rays are emitted by gas heated to millions of degrees by stellar explosions and by outflows from the supermassive black hole in the galaxy's centre. The bright blue blob on the left side is emission from a double star system containing either a neutron star or a black hole. When these views are brought together, this composite image provides one of the most detailed views ever of our galaxy's mysterious core.
Thuja occidentalis 'Mossy' 22W51 Arb Y1- (Leo Gambradella, OR) Dwarf American Arborvitae Arb, Size at 10 years: 1x2ft., Gray Green, USDA Hardiness Zone 3, Michigan Bloom Month -, In Garden Bed Y1 for 7.7 YEARS (6). Planted in 2015.
Stanley & Sons Nursery: A dwarf, stringy, green type of Eastern Arborvitae. Looks like a little clump of moss with tentacles. A sea urchin if you will. Leaves are a grey-green.Use as a ground cover. Found by Leo Gambradella at Northern Pacific Nursery in Albany, Oregon.

This was an experiment in many special effects, like drool, snow/ice, blood etc. I created areas of object source lighting with snot green and scorpion green and the aid of an airbrush, what I tried to create is an overall natural look accentuated with areas of saturated colour like the greens and reds.The blood was created with layers of ink and stringy glue and water effects. The icicles are melted flying stands and the blood flying from the beasts claw is built up from fine strands of melted flying stand and water effects that beaded at the ends. The snow is bi-carb and water effects. Thankyou for looking :)

Sorghum cane, a crop grown on many mountain farms, was used to produce sorghum molasses. The cane was fed between the roller of the animal-powered cane mill, which squeezed out the juice. The juice was then boiled over the furnace until it turned into thick, dark, stringy molasses. Ten gallons of juice yielded about one gallon of molasses. "Long sweetening" as it was called, was used in dozens of recipes and as a syrup (Text from a National Park Service sign at the site.)
